gpt4 book ai didi

html - 经典 'inner div to fill rest of height'-问题!

转载 作者:行者123 更新时间:2023-11-28 02:15:10 25 4
gpt4 key购买 nike

在设计新页面时,我试图找到一种解决方案来解决我的基本 CSS 问题。但没有运气,即使它已经接近......

假设我有以下内容:

  • 填充 100% 高度的主 div 包装器(没问题)
  • 用于填充剩余高度的内部 div PLUS 额外内容(可滚动)<-- IMO 很难。 enter image description here

Content div 应该填满剩余的高度...

唯一的问题是如果我使用position:absolute,left:0;bottom:0;top:0; 内容;如果 Content 的内容超过了浏览器的初始高度,就会发生这种情况:

enter image description here

... 页面看起来很奇怪。 如果 Div 本身可以随内容缩放,那就太好了……:-)

这怎么可能?

最佳答案

在 CSS 中确实没有很好的方法来做到这一点(尽管也许大师会过来告诉我错误),阅读有关粘性页脚的内容可能会有所帮助,

http://www.cssstickyfooter.com/

如果您试图确保页脚不会出现在页面的中途,也会在此处的多个线程中进行讨论。这完全可以用 CSS 来完成,如果你绝对需要内容 div 占用剩余空间(没有什么 body 背景不应该能够处理..),那么你可以使用 javascript 来设置高度要成为 document.height 的元素 - 页眉和页脚的高度。

很抱歉我没能给出更好的回复,我的笔记本电脑电池还剩 3 分钟,但我会回来的。

关于html - 经典 'inner div to fill rest of height'-问题!,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/5212102/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com